Abstract
Aristolonic acid is a nitro phenanthrene organic acid compound found as a main component of Aristolochia,Guan mutong,Asarum,Aristolochia Fangchi and many other medicinal plants. Aristolochic acid is widely used in the pharmaceutical industry due to its anti infection,anti tumor,abortifacient and cellular immunity enhancing properties. Present uses of Aristolochic acid containing Chinese medicine are for the treatment of rheumatic and urinary system diseases. However,there have been increased reports on kidney damage as a result of using Aristolochic acid containing drugs,which,leads to increased research in the field. It is necessary and crucial to provide proper reference for safer clinical use of Chinese traditional medicines with Aristolochic acid components. This paper therefore focuses on the structure,toxicological effects and clinical applications of Aristolochic acid as well as its renal toxicological mechanisms. We therefore conclude that,due to the beneficial medicinal properties of Aristolochic acid,it is necessary to design a safer and effective pharmaceutical dosage formulation and strictly control drug dose and time as well as duration of drug use in order to reduce its toxic effect,thereby increasing its clinical application.
